Declaring a Major
Students are expected
to declare their major by the end of their sophomore year. Forms
are available in the Registrar's Office or on
the Web.
This form will allow you to declare your major
and if you choose, change your advisor all in one process. As you
move into your Junior year, you should begin working on the requirements
in your chosen discipline, and it is recommended that you plan your
Fall schedule with your major in mind. You will therefore need an
advisor in your major department.
What's The Procedure?
Print or obtain TWO copies
of the Declaration
of Major Form from the Registrar's Office. Make an appointment
with either your current or intended advisor. Discuss your academic
plans and obtain his/her signature on the forms.
Obtain the signature of the department
chairperson.
Leave one copy of the form with the
department of your intended major and bring one to the Registrar's
Office. The Dean of Studies Office will be notified if there is
a change in advisor for the transfer of your advising folder to
your new advisor.
If you are planning to declare a double
major, you will need to repeat this process for the second
major.
Interdepartmental majors require an
advisor in each department as well as the signature of each
department chairperson on the Major form.
Self-Determined majors: Detailed procedures
for establishing a Self-Determined major may be obtained from
the Office of the Dean of Studies or from the chair of the subcommittee.
Please refer to the Skidmore College Catalog for more information.
Please keep in mind that declaring
a major is not binding. It is possible to change at a later date.
However, it is in your best interest to make a decision and start
the process now.
